AI & Data Engineer

IBM

IBM

Software Engineering, Data Science

California, USA · Texas City, TX, USA

Posted on May 1, 2026
Introduction

At IBM Global Sales, we bring together innovation, collaboration, and expertise to help solve complex business challenges and drive meaningful outcomes. Working across industries and geographies, you will partner with colleagues, Independent Software Vendors (ISVs), Business Partners, and service providers to develop solutions that enable digital transformation and lasting impact.

A Build Engineering AI & Data Engineer is more than a developer — you are a hands-on builder responsible for turning data and AI concepts into real, working solutions that deliver measurable business value. Success in this role requires curiosity, strong technical depth, and the ability to collaborate effectively across ecosystem partners to translate ideas into scalable outcomes.

Working alongside Solution Architects, ISVs, Business Partners, and service providers, you will leverage the watsonx platform and modern data and AI technologies, as well as automation, observability, and FinOps platforms, to prototype, implement, and scale solutions. This role sits at the intersection of data engineering, AI development, ecosystem collaboration, and partner engagement, with a strong focus on execution across both pre-sales activities and post-sales implementation, supporting Build Engineering initiatives across the Americas GEO.

A key part of this role is supporting IBM’s Build motion, where we co-create with ISVs, Business Partners, and service providers to validate, embed, and scale IBM technology across AI, Data, and Automation within the solutions they bring to market for their end customers. This work drives repeatability, accelerates adoption, and strengthens joint go-to-market outcomes.

Your role and responsibilities

AI & Data Solution Development & Prototyping

  • Build demos, Proof of Concepts (POCs), and Minimum Viable Products (MVPs) to validate use cases and demonstrate business value.
  • Develop data and AI-driven applications using foundation models, large language models (LLMs), and related technologies, including NLP, text-based solutions, and tooling such as Project Bob or similar technologies that accelerate pipeline creation, code generation, and deployment.
  • Rapidly iterate on prototypes based on partner and stakeholder feedback.

Implementation & Integration

  • Translate solution designs into production-ready code and deployable architectures.
  • Integrate AI and data capabilities into enterprise systems, APIs, business workflows, and partner platforms.
  • Work across structured and unstructured data sources, ensuring data is prepared and optimized for AI and analytics use cases.

Automation & Observability Integration

  • Integrate AI and data capabilities with enterprise automation, observability, and FinOps platforms to enable end-to-end workflows and outcomes.
  • Work with event streaming, infrastructure automation, secrets management, and cost/operations tooling to operationalize AI-driven use cases.
  • Build integrations across APIs and event-driven architectures to connect AI solutions with enterprise systems and partner platforms.
  • Support use cases such as incident detection, workflow automation, cost optimization, and performance monitoring.

Build Motion, Pre-Sales & Post-Sales Delivery

  • Support both pre-sales activities and post-sales implementations as part of IBM’s Build motion.
  • In pre-sales, co-create with ISVs and Business Partners, alongside Solution Architects, to validate IBM technology through discovery, demos, prototypes, POCs, and MVPs.
  • In post-sales, co-create with partners to implement, integrate, optimize, and scale solutions in production environments to drive adoption and measurable outcomes.
  • Help embed IBM technology into partner platforms and offerings that are sold to their end customers.
  • Contribute reusable engineering patterns, accelerators, and assets that improve repeatability and scalability of joint solutions.

Data Engineering & Pipeline Development

  • Design, build, and optimize data pipelines to support AI models and analytics use cases.
  • Work with structured and unstructured data across batch and streaming architectures.
  • Implement data ingestion, transformation, and feature engineering processes.
  • Support modern data architectures including lakehouse, vector databases, and event streaming frameworks (e.g., Kafka/Confluent).
  • Enable data readiness for AI, including integration with retrieval-augmented generation (RAG) and orchestration pipelines.

Model Utilization & Optimization

  • Implement and optimize foundation models and LLMs for performance, scalability, and cost efficiency.
  • Apply prompt engineering, fine-tuning, and evaluation techniques.
  • Monitor outputs and continuously improve accuracy and reliability.

Delivery Execution & Collaboration

  • Partner with Solution Architects, Data Scientists, and ecosystem stakeholders to deliver high-quality outcomes.
  • Operate within agile delivery models, contributing to sprint execution and milestones.
  • Communicate progress, risks, and technical trade-offs clearly to stakeholders.

Testing, Deployment & Support

  • Support deployment across cloud, hybrid, and on-prem environments.
  • Conduct testing, validation, and debugging to ensure production readiness.
  • Provide technical support during deployment and early lifecycle adoption.

Documentation & Reusability

  • Document solution components, code, and implementation patterns.
  • Contribute to reusable assets, accelerators, and best practices.
  • Support knowledge sharing and onboarding across the team.
Required education
Bachelor's Degree
Preferred education
Master's Degree
Required technical and professional expertise
  • Bachelor’s degree in Computer Science, Artificial Intelligence, Data Science, or a related field.
  • Strong proficiency in Python; additional languages are a plus.
  • Experience with AI/ML frameworks such as TensorFlow, PyTorch, or Hugging Face.
  • Hands-on experience with data manipulation using Pandas, NumPy, and Scikit-learn.
  • Experience designing and working with data pipelines, data processing frameworks, and distributed data systems.
  • Exposure to foundation models, large language models, NLP, or similar AI technologies.
  • Familiarity with cloud platforms (AWS, Azure, GCP) and containerization (Docker, Kubernetes, OpenShift).
  • Experience building APIs and integrating across systems.
  • Experience supporting technical delivery across pre-sales and/or post-sales environments.
  • Strong problem-solving, debugging, and optimization skills.
  • Ability to collaborate across technical and partner teams.
  • Demonstrated growth mindset and commitment to continuous learning.
Preferred technical and professional experience
  • Experience with IBM technologies such as watsonx.ai, watsonx.data, watsonx Orchestrate, and Project Bob, or similar AI, data, and automation technologies used to accelerate solution development and deployment.
  • Experience with enterprise platforms such as Confluent (Kafka), HashiCorp (Terraform, Vault), Apptio/Cloudability (FinOps), Instana (observability), Turbonomic (optimization), or similar technologies supporting event-driven architectures, automation, monitoring, and cost optimization.
  • Familiarity with RAG architectures, vector databases, and embeddings.
  • Experience with Spark, Kafka, or distributed data processing frameworks.
  • Exposure to DevOps/MLOps practices (CI/CD, model lifecycle management).
  • Experience working with ISVs, Business Partners, or ecosystem-led solutions.
  • Experience supporting both pre-sales validation and post-sales implementation.
  • Understanding of enterprise workflows, automation, and embedded solution patterns.

ABOUT BUSINESS UNIT

IBM has a global presence, operating in more than 175 countries with a broad-based geographic distribution of revenue. The company’s Global Markets organization is a strategic sales business unit that manages IBM’s global footprint, working closely with dedicated country-based operating units to serve clients locally. These country teams have client relationship managers who lead integrated teams of consultants, solution specialists and delivery professionals to enable clients’ growth and innovation. By complementing local expertise with global experience and digital capabilities, IBM builds deep and broad-based client relationships. This local management focus fosters speed in supporting clients, addressing new markets and making investments in emerging opportunities. Additionally, the Global Markets organization serves clients with expertise in their industry as well as through the products and services that IBM and partners supply. IBM is also expanding its reach to new and existing clients through digital marketplaces.

YOUR LIFE @ IBM

In a world where technology never stands still, we understand that, dedication to our clients success, innovation that matters, and trust and personal responsibility in all our relationships, lives in what we do as IBMers as we strive to be the catalyst that makes the world work better.

Being an IBMer means you’ll be able to learn and develop yourself and your career, you’ll be encouraged to be courageous and experiment everyday, all whilst having continuous trust and support in an environment where everyone can thrive whatever their personal or professional background.

Our IBMers are growth minded, always staying curious, open to feedback and learning new information and skills to constantly transform themselves and our company. They are trusted to provide on-going feedback to help other IBMers grow, as well as collaborate with colleagues keeping in mind a team focused approach to include different perspectives to drive exceptional outcomes for our customers. The courage our IBMers have to make critical decisions everyday is essential to IBM becoming the catalyst for progress, always embracing challenges with resources they have to hand, a can-do attitude and always striving for an outcome focused approach within everything that they do.

Are you ready to be an IBMer?

ABOUT IBM

IBM’s greatest invention is the IBMer. We believe that through the application of intelligence, reason and science, we can improve business, society and the human condition, bringing the power of an open hybrid cloud and AI strategy to life for our clients and partners around the world.

Restlessly reinventing since 1911, we are not only one of the largest corporate organizations in the world, we’re also one of the biggest technology and consulting employers, with many of the Fortune 500 companies relying on the IBM Cloud to run their business.

At IBM, we pride ourselves on being an early adopter of artificial intelligence, quantum computing and blockchain. Now it’s time for you to join us on our journey to being a responsible technology innovator and a force for good in the world.

IBM is proud to be an equal-op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, gender, gender identity or expression, sexual orientation, national origin, genetics, pregnancy, disability, neurodivergence, age, or other characteristics protected by the applicable law. IBM is also committed to compliance with all fair employment practices regarding citizenship and immigration status.

OTHER RELEVANT JOB DETAILS

IBM offers a competitive and comprehensive benefits program. Eligible employees may have access to:

- Healthcare benefits including medical & prescription drug coverage, dental, vision, and mental health & well being

- Financial programs such as 401(k), cash balance pension plan, the IBM Employee Stock Purchase Plan, financial counseling, life insurance, short & long- term disability coverage, and opportunities for performance based salary incentive programs

- Generous paid time off including 12 holidays, minimum 56 hours sick time, 120 hours vacation, 12 weeks parental bonding leave in accordance with IBM Policy, and other Paid Care Leave programs. IBM also offers paid family leave benefits to eligible employees where required by applicable law

- Training and educational resources on our personalized, AI-driven learning platform where IBMers can grow skills and obtain industry-recognized certifications to achieve their career goals

- Diverse and inclusive employee resource groups, giving & volunteer opportunities, and discounts on retail products, services & experiences

We consider qualified applicants with criminal histories, consistent with applicable law.

This position was posted on the date cited in the key job details section and is anticipated to remain posted for 21 days from this date or less if not needed to fill the role.

US Citizenship Required.

The compensation range and benefits for this position are based on a full-time schedule for a full calendar year. The salary will vary depending on your job-related skills, experience and location. Pay increment and frequency of pay will be in accordance with employment classification and applicable laws. For part time roles, your compensation and benefits will be adjusted to reflect your hours. Benefits may be pro-rated for those who start working during the calendar year.


This position is eligible for participation in an IBM Sales Incentive plan. Actual incentive opportunity will be based on performance and the eligible Target Incentive, as addressed in the applicable plan, all of which is subject to change. The compensation range listed for this position is the IBM Reference Salary that is used when you are not actively participating in a sales plan. Your actual base pay plus incentive opportunity will be determined by the Incentive Plan assigned to you.